Product Introduction

The GE IC697BEM713 is a high‑reliability Bus Transmitter Module designed for use in GE Fanuc Series 90‑70 PLC systems. This module serves as a communication bridge, enabling efficient data transfer across the Series 90‑70 backplane between CPU, I/O, and other bus‑connected modules. Its industrial‑grade build ensures stable operation across manufacturing, process control, and factory automation environments where dependable communication performance is essential.

As a core component of the Series 90‑70 architecture, the IC697BEM713 supports synchronized data exchange and improves system throughput. It simplifies integration of distributed I/O racks and enhances overall communication integrity, making it ideal for complex automation systems that require resilient and deterministic backplane communication.


Technical Specifications

ParameterSpecification
ManufacturerGE (General Electric)
Model NumberIC697BEM713
Product TypeBus Transmitter Module
PLC PlatformSeries 90‑70
Backplane TypeVME‑based communication bus
Communication RoleTransmit and relay data across backplane segments
Operating Voltage+5 V DC (from backplane)
MountingSeries 90‑70 rack slot
Operating Temperature0°C to +60°C
Storage Temperature‑20°C to +70°C
Supported I/O TypeDigital and analog I/O on Series 90‑70 backplane
